Kids 4 Kids Service Learning Project: Food Drive (Oct. 25 – Nov. 4), Clothing Drive (Nov. 1 – Nov. 8)
The start to our annual, school-wide service learning project, Kids 4 Kids, begins this week with the food drive. Food donations can be dropped off by the students in the boxes located in each classroom. On the following Monday, November 1 there will be carts at each carpool drop-off for all the clothing drive donations.

Please check out the Kids 4 Kids page on the PACA website (under Programs) for details on how to donate and/or volunteer! You will find information on what you can donate to both the food drive and the clothing drive, how to “Fill-A-Wish” for the members of our sponsored families, and how our volunteers make this drive a success.
